- Additional information
- Oxford Castle was a Norman building which had been used as a prison since the early eighteenth century. In 1785 new prison buildings were erected and the following year they were expanded. The gaoler and governor in 1797 was Solomon Wisdom who died at the age of 83 in 1809.
